WebMast cell leukemia is a rare condition accounting for less than 1% of mast cell disorders. It is characterized by diffuse infiltration of the bone marrow by atypical and/or immature mast cells, and often presence of mast cells in the peripheral blood. The pattern of bone marrow infiltration is usually interstitial. WebA mast cell (also known as a mastocyte or a labrocyte [1]) is a resident cell of connective tissue that contains many granules rich in histamine and heparin. Specifically, it is a type of granulocyte derived from the myeloid … WebAs previously mentioned, mast cells arise from the bone marrow and are released into the bloodstream as immature cells only to mature in peripheral tissue. This is different from basophils that mature in the bone marrow and circulate in peripheral blood as mature cells.
